LOCK HAVEN, Pa. - The Pennsylvania State Athletic Conference announced its Wrestling Athlete of the Week, with Pitt-Johnstown heavyweight Isaiah Vance earning the honor.

Vance entered last weekend's Midwest Wrestling Classic in Indianapolis as the No. 3 seed and won the 285 pound championship with a 6-0 record. The tournament featured 48 teams, with the Mountain Cats finishing tied in the team standings in sixth place with host Indianapolis. Vance won by fall in the first round over Coker's Hamilton Cooper, then tallied a 6-0 decision over Lake Erie's Dillon Norris in the second round. He faced Maryville's Ryan Herman (ranked #20 nationally in the latest Open Mat individual rankings) and earned a 2-0 decision. In the quarterfinals, Vance earned a first period fall over No. 7-ranked Daulton Meyer from Thomas More, then defeated a pair of nationally-ranked heavyweights to claim the title. First was Mary's Luke Tweeten (No. 12) in the semifinals with a 5-0 decision, then a dominant 8-1 decision over No.6-ranked Mason Watt from Chadron State in the championship bout. Vance was ranked No. 8 in the latest Open Mat rankings and No. 7 in the latest NWCA national rankings.
